Please contact Royals Guest Services ahead of the game if you are interested in using the sensory rooms. Each room can accommodate a few families at a time. Kulturecity-trained attendants will be stationed in the rooms and always ready to assist. Each Royals themed room is enclosed, furnished, and features several sensory friendly features like puzzles, fidget items, bean bags, textured walls, activity panels, and wall art. Royals Charities Sensory Rooms presented by JE Dunn are located inside each dugout concourse along the first and third base side closest to the elevator. The mothers’ nursing room is located on Plaza Level behind home plate next to First Aid. All children are encouraged to visit Guest Services for a Child ID Bracelet when they first arrive. Child ID Bracelets will be handwritten with the seat location and contact phone number of their party in case the child is separated.Ĭhildren who are separated from their family or friends may be escorted by a stadium staff member to one of the Guest Services offices, located on Plaza Level behind the Konica Minolta Diamond Club Lobby, or on View Level behind home plate at section 420. Soft-sided single juice or milk containers or ADA required liquids may be allowed in as well. Guests may bring water bottles into the stadium, provided the water is in a plastic 1-liter or smaller sealed/unopened plastic bottle (one per person). Guests are permitted to bring food resembling an individual portion in a clear, plastic bag no larger than 1 gallon in size.
